Can After market rotors be used like powerslot slotted rotors? This is the only thing I found in the rules that might not let me do it...
21.10 Front Disc can be changed but must meet OEM Specs or can be changed to SVT Brake system. But i'm not sure because of the first half of the rule... If I would have to guess it must remain stock svt. |

You likely won't gain much if any advantage with slotted rotors. I would go with the OE stuff just because hopefully the fact that there is more material there it will hold up better to the stressors of racing.
